Output 0aa5ec8af400a025a64aa96b7af2831d92350619a77b8276f65339e280661ded:10

value
380893146
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b64bfdf55b53a8e5df95759f63b24911bfbbc5c OP_EQUALVERIFY OP_CHECKSIG
address
123F8JssTYg771ZHTx3fbMbzqyU2dm6wm1
transaction
0aa5ec8af400a025a64aa96b7af2831d92350619a77b8276f65339e280661ded
confirmations
507726
spent
true